Qatari and Tajiki governments sign agreement on Diar Dushanbe
Al Hedfa: "The State of Qatar is the first country to invest in a mixed-use development of this type and scale in Central Asia"
Diar Dushanbe to offer 1500 local job opportunities to Tajiki community throughout the project's implementation
Al Hedfa: "Our goal is for Diar Dushanbe to become a world-class integrated community in Tajikistan's capital where Tajiki nationals and residents can work and live"
Minister of State for International Cooperation Dr. Khaled bin Mohamed Al Attiyah signed the agreement on behalf of the Qatari government, in the presence of Eng. Mohamed bin Ali Al Hedfa, GCEO of Qatari Diar , with His Excellency Dawlat Ali Saeidoof, Minister of Investment.
The agreement comes as Qatari Diar concludes an extensive study and rigorous design and planning process as well as a series of discussions with the local government in order to begin work on the Diar Dushanbe project. The project supports wider relations between Qatar and Tajikistan and will encourage further cooperation between the two countries.
Wholly owned by Qatari Diar Real Estate Investment Company , Diar Dushanbe will create an integrated community development that will stretch across 68,000 square meters on the idyllic waterfront of the Gissar Canal overlooking the Kuli Javonon Lake. The project is expected to be completed by 2014.
Qatari Diar is the first developer to bring a real estate project of this type to Tajikistan, and has worked extensively with local authorities to ensure that Diar Dushanbe will respect the surrounding environment while serving the needs of the local community, as the city of Dushanbe expects significant future growth.
Al Hedfa added: "We see great potential in this country, and Diar Dushanbe is only the beginning of our investment to revive the local market and support social and economic progress in Tajikistan. This project will not only become a point of attraction for further investment by other countries, it will also create an opportunity for long-term transfer of expertise to the local workforce as the development is built and operated according to the highest international standards."
Diar Dushanbe will support the people and economy of Tajikistan by providing local job opportunities, including 1,500 jobs during project implementation and 400 jobs for the ongoing operation of the hotels, stores, restaurants and other facilities included in the development.
In addition to strengthening bilateral relations between Tajikistan and Qatar and boosting the local economy, the project will also attract additional investment from abroad. International brands, restaurant chains and shops will be attracted to Diar Dushanbe as a new commercial and retail center for Tajikistan's capital, which is also expected to draw tourism and business from surrounding countries.

Qatari Diar - Tajikistan, the company responsible for managing the development of Diar Dushanbe, is a limited local company wholly owned by Qatari Diar that was established in May 2008. The company's team will bring together local staff and international expertise to bring the Diar Dushanbe development to life.

About QATARI DIAR Real Estate Investment Company:
Wholly owned by the Qatar Investment Authority, QATARI DIAR Real Estate Investment Company was established in 2005 to support Qatar's growing economy and to co-ordinate the country's real estate development priorities. QATARI DIAR is currently involved in more than 35 signature projects in more than 20 countries around the world.
